About the Department

The People and Safety Department at Council plays an integral role in delivering on the outcomes of Council’s Corporate Plan and strategies, shaping and supporting a culture and work environment which puts people, safety and wellbeing at the centre of organisational design, function and decision making.

The department sits within the Executive Services Directorate and reports directly to the Chief Executive Officer.

The team provides innovative, connected and forward-thinking people and safety functions to partner effectively with Council’s leadership, employees and other stakeholders to drive engagement, performance and accountability.

Your Opportunity

The Senior Workforce and Organisational Development Officer will play a key role in leading, developing, and implementing workforce strategies that align with Council's goals and values. You will work closely with the Director People Performance and Safety and the People and Culture Team to create a culture of continuous improvement, learning, and development, and ensure that our workforce is equipped to meet current and future challenges.

 

Term:                         Full-time 

Hours of Work:         72.5 hours per fortnight 

Pay Level:                 $3,565.51 to $4,113.10 per fortnight (Level 6-7), plus superannuation and annual leave loading 

In accordance with Council's Enterprise Agreement and the relevant Award. Pay rate dependant on relevant skills and experience. 

Employment Base:  Warwick, Queensland
